Nagarro Announces Audited Financial Results for 2022 and Share Buyback

Global digital engineering leader Nagarro has released its audited financial results for 2022 and its Annual Report for 2022. The company reported revenue of €231.0 million in Q4 2022, a YoY increase of 42.5% from €162.0 million in Q4 2021.

The FY 2022 revenue was €856.3 million, indicating a YoY revenue growth of 56.8%. The constant currency growth in annual revenue was 48.0%, and the constant currency organic growth in annual revenue was 39.3%.

Nagarro releases audited financial results for 2022, announces share buyback

For Q4 2022, the constant currency YoY revenue growth was 33.4%, while the constant currency YoY organic revenue growth was 27.5%. The gross profit grew to €66.8 million in Q4 2022 from €42.3 million in Q4 2021, with a gross margin increase to 28.9% in Q4 2022 from 26.1% in Q4 2021.

The adjusted EBITDA increased from €20.5 million (12.6% of revenue) in Q4 2021 to €30.9 million (13.4% of revenue) in Q4 2022, while EBITDA grew from €18.3 million in Q4 2021 to €30.7 million in Q4 2022. EBIT increased from €10.9 million in Q4 2021 to €21.7 million in Q4 2022, and net profit increased from €8.3 million in Q4 2021 to €15.4 million in Q4 2022.

Operating cash flow in Q4 2022 increased to €36.8 million from €22.9 million in Q4 2021, with Days of sales outstanding dropping to 69 on December 31, 2022, from 71 on December 31, 2021, and from 79 on September 30, 2022.

In 2022, Nagarro‘s revenues grew to €856.3 million from €546.0 million in 2021, with a growth rate of 56.8%. The gross profit grew to €247.1 million in 2022 from €154.4 million in 2021, while the gross margin increased from 28.3% in 2021 to 28.9% in 2022.

The adjusted EBITDA grew 86.3% from €79.7 million (14.6% of revenue) in 2021 to €148.5 million (17.3% of revenue) in 2022, and EBITDA increased from €70.3 million in 2021 to €145.6 million in 2022. EBIT increased from €45.7 million in 2021 to €112.4 million in 2022, and net profit increased from €30.0 million in 2021 to €77.3 million in 2022.

Furthermore, the Supervisory Board of Nagarro SE approved a share buyback program, authorizing the purchase of Nagarro shares for up to €30 million. Nagarro added a net of 163 professionals in Q4 2022, including trainees and lateral hires.
